E2E Testing (End-to-End Testing)
E2E Testing, also known as End-to-End Testing, is a comprehensive software testing approach that verifies the functionality, reliability, and performance of a system or application from start to finish. It involves testing the entire software system or application flow, ensuring that all components work together seamlessly and meet the desired requirements.
Purpose of E2E Testing
The primary purpose of E2E Testing is to simulate real-world scenarios and validate that the software system or application behaves as expected in a production-like environment. By testing the entire end-to-end flow, from user interactions to backend processes, E2E Testing aims to identify any issues or defects that may arise when different components interact with each other.
Scope of E2E Testing
E2E Testing encompasses testing various aspects of the software system or application, including user interfaces, business logic, APIs, databases, integrations, and third-party services. It ensures that all these components work together harmoniously and deliver the intended functionality to end-users.
Process of E2E Testing
The process of E2E Testing typically involves the following steps:
1. Test Planning: Defining the scope, objectives, and test scenarios based on the requirements and user stories.
2. Test Environment Setup: Preparing the necessary test environment that closely resembles the production environment.
3. Test Case Development: Creating test cases that cover the entire end-to-end flow, including positive and negative scenarios.
4. Test Execution: Running the test cases and recording the outcomes, while closely monitoring the system's behavior.
5. Defect Reporting: Documenting and reporting any issues or defects encountered during the testing process.
6. Test Result Analysis: Analyzing the test results to identify patterns, trends, and potential areas for improvement.

End-to-end (E2E) testing is a comprehensive testing approach that evaluates the functionality of an entire system from start to finish. This type of testing is crucial for ensuring that all components of a system work together seamlessly and meet the specified requirements. E2E testing helps identify any potential issues or bottlenecks that may arise when different components interact with each other, ultimately improving the overall quality and performance of the system.
One of the key benefits of E2E testing is that it simulates real-world scenarios, allowing testers to validate the system's behavior in a production-like environment. By testing the system as a whole, rather than individual components in isolation, E2E testing can uncover complex issues that may not be apparent during unit or integration testing. This comprehensive testing approach helps ensure that the system meets user expectations and performs as intended under various conditions.
